What Happened with the HashKey Capital ETH Sale?
On-chain analyst @EmberCN recently reported a notable transaction involving an address believed to be connected to HashKey Capital. This address sold a staggering 7,300 ETH, valued at approximately $34.116 million, directly on the Binance exchange. The transaction occurred at a price of $4,673 per ETH, indicating a substantial liquidity event.
- Transaction Details: 7,300 ETH sold.
- Value: $34.116 million USD.
- Platform: Binance.
- Price Point: $4,673 per ETH.
Interestingly, this significant Binance transaction was preceded by another key move: just three hours earlier, the same address withdrew 34.116 million USDT from Binance. This suggests a strategic sequence of events, where funds were first brought onto the exchange before the large ETH offload.
Decoding the On-Chain Data: Why Does It Matter?
Understanding on-chain data is like having a transparent window into the cryptocurrency market. Every transaction on a public blockchain, like Ethereum, is recorded and immutable. Analysts like @EmberCN utilize specialized tools to track these movements, identifying large transfers and connecting them to known entities or patterns. This allows for real-time insights into the activities of major players, often referred to as ‘crypto whales.’
For instance, a large ETH sale from a prominent entity like HashKey Capital can signal various things:
- Portfolio Rebalancing: The firm might be adjusting its asset allocation.
- Profit Taking: Cashing out gains from previous investments.
- Liquidity Needs: Generating capital for other ventures or operational needs.
- Market Outlook: Potentially a bearish outlook on Ethereum’s short-term price action, though this is speculative.
These large transactions, especially when they involve significant amounts, can sometimes influence market sentiment or even trigger price volatility, making their detection through on-chain data crucial for traders and investors.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is HashKey Capital?
HashKey Capital is a prominent crypto asset manager and venture capital firm, focusing on blockchain technology and digital assets. They invest in various crypto projects and protocols.
What does an ‘on-chain analyst’ do?
An on-chain analyst studies public blockchain data, such as transaction volumes, wallet addresses, and token movements, to identify trends, predict market behavior, and track the activities of large holders or institutions.
How can a large ETH sale impact the market?
A large ETH sale, especially from a significant holder, can increase selling pressure, potentially leading to a temporary price dip. It can also influence market sentiment, causing other investors to reconsider their positions.
What is a ‘crypto whale movement’?
A ‘crypto whale movement’ refers to a very large transaction or series of transactions by an individual or entity holding a substantial amount of a particular cryptocurrency, often enough to influence market prices.
Is this a common occurrence in the crypto market?
Large transactions by institutional players or wealthy individuals are relatively common in the crypto market. However, their size and the context (e.g., specific exchange, timing) often make them newsworthy and subject to analysis.
